To add error bars (for the Y values in an X-Y chart): | ||
Add two columns (or rows) alongside your data; one column contains the value for error above each data point, the second column contains the value for error below each point. | ||
Right-click the data series in your chart and choose Format Data Series | ||
Go to the Y Error Bars tab | ||
Select the Custom radio button | ||
Point the + field to your column of error above values | ||
Point the - field to your column of error below values |
